How Common Is The Last Name Millazzo? popularity and diffusion
The last name Millazzo is the 3,432,070th most widespread family name on earth. It is borne by approximately 1 in 220,834,725 people. Millazzo occurs mostly in The Americas, where 94 percent of Millazzo are found; 88 percent are found in North America and 88 percent are found in Anglo-North America.
Millazzo is most frequently occurring in The United States, where it is borne by 30 people, or 1 in 12,081,964. In The United States Millazzo is mostly concentrated in: Michigan, where 30 percent live, Colorado, where 17 percent live and New York, where 13 percent live. Outside of The United States Millazzo exists in 3 countries. It also occurs in Argentina, where 3 percent live and Belgium, where 3 percent live.
